The Carousel
Think of a merry-go-round with five rings, each spinning at a different speed. The inner ring completes a full turn in 2 clicks. The next in 3. Then 5, 7, 11.
They all start aligned. How long until they align again? Exactly 2310 clicks — the thin ring. In the True Form, give each ring its full depth: 8, 9, 25, 49, 11 positions. Now it takes 970,200 clicks.
Adding 1 to any number advances every ring by one click. This is the carousel — addition as rotation through a five-dimensional torus.
